<p dir="auto">TLS 1.1 and 1.0 are being phased out from the browsers:</p>
<ul dir="auto">
<li><a href="https://www.ghacks.net/2019/10/02/tls-1-0-and-1-1-deprecation-chrome-to-display-your-connection-is-not-fully-secure-warnings/"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" target="_blank">Chrome</a></li>
<li>
<a href="https://www.ghacks.net/2019/09/29/mozilla-disables-tls-1-0-and-1-1-in-firefox-nightly-in-preparation-of-deprecation/"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" target="_blank">Firefox</a>
and operating systems:</li>
<li><a href="https://www.redhat.com/en/blog/consistent-security-crypto-policies-red-hat-enterprise-linux-8" rel="nofollow noreferrer noopener" target="_blank">RHEL 8</a></li>
</ul>
<p dir="auto">None of these remove it as it is still necessary for accessing legacy systems. We should disable it by default and allow applications that require it, to enable it.</p>
